Output 3944634866e04e66441ef059eb02a11a8efae93e13a10fb40136110b36cc092f:0

value
338965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98f1b66795d0b9deb40e684181cd94455435d8e8 OP_EQUAL
address
3FdiCBX3V3q5x8y9dkDmVSbLRe9MKk6fLB
transaction
3944634866e04e66441ef059eb02a11a8efae93e13a10fb40136110b36cc092f
spent
true